jQuery教程:包裹节点与使用方法

需积分: 10 2 下载量 74 浏览量 更新于2024-08-18 收藏 1.52MB PPT 举报
"这篇教程详细介绍了jQuery中的包裹节点操作,包括wrap()、wrapAll()和wrapInner()方法,以及jQuery的基本概念、优势和使用方法。" 在jQuery中,包裹节点是一门重要的技巧,用于增强页面结构和样式。教程中提到了三个主要的包裹方法: 1. `wrap()` 方法:这个方法允许开发者将指定的节点包裹在一个新的HTML元素内。这样做的好处在于,可以在不改变原有文档结构的基础上,添加额外的结构化元素,以满足设计或功能需求。例如,你可以使用`wrap('<div class="container"></div>')`将选定的元素放入一个具有特定类的`<div>`中。 2. `wrapAll()` 方法:与`wrap()`不同,`wrapAll()`不是对每个匹配的元素分别包裹,而是用一个元素包裹所有匹配的元素。这在你需要将一组元素作为一个整体处理时非常有用。例如,你可以用一个`<ul>`标签将所有`<li>`元素包裹起来,形成一个列表。 3. `wrapInner()` 方法:此方法则专注于包裹元素内部的内容,包括文本节点和子元素。它允许你只针对每个元素的内部内容进行包装,而不影响元素本身。比如,你可能希望将所有段落内的文本用`<span>`包裹,以应用特定的样式或行为。 jQuery是一个广泛使用的JavaScript库,因其简洁的语法和强大的功能而受到开发者喜爱。它简化了JavaScript和Ajax编程,解决了跨浏览器兼容性问题,并提供了丰富的UI功能。jQuery的核心理念是"写得少,做得多",即通过简短的代码实现复杂的功能,提高开发效率。 要开始使用jQuery,首先需要从官方网站下载最新版本的jQuery库,通常推荐使用压缩后的`jquery.min.js`文件,以减少页面加载时间。接着,在HTML文档的`<head>`部分引入这个库。在Eclipse开发环境中,可以安装Aptana插件来获得更好的jQuery支持。 jQuery提供了强大而简便的方法来处理DOM操作、事件处理和动画效果,极大地提升了网页开发的效率和用户体验。学习并熟练掌握jQuery,对于任何前端开发者来说都是至关重要的技能。